#b499d6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b499d6 is composed of 70.6% red, 60% green and 83.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.9% cyan, 28.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 266.6 degrees, a saturation of 42.7% and a lightness of 72%. #b499d6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6933ad.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#b499d6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b499d6 has RGB values of R:180, G:153, B:214 and CMYK values of C:0.16, M:0.29,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 11835862.
